Foundation strengthening services involve assessing and improving the stability of a building’s foundation to ensure it remains secure and functional. These services typically include techniques such as underpinning, piering, and installing support beams to reinforce the existing structure. The goal is to address issues caused by settling, shifting soil, or previous construction challenges, helping to prevent further damage and maintain the integrity of the property. These solutions are tailored to meet the specific needs of each home, ensuring that the foundation remains strong over time.
Problems that foundation strengthening can help resolve include uneven floors, cracks in walls or ceilings, doors and windows that stick or don’t close properly, and visible signs of settlement or shifting. Over time, these issues often point to underlying foundation movement or instability. Addressing them early with professional strengthening services can prevent more extensive and costly repairs later. The overview below groups typical Foundation Strengthening proj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Frederick,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or foundation repairs in Frederick, MD range from $250 to $600. Many routine issues, such as small cracks or minor settling, fall within this middle range. Fewer projects extend into the higher end of this spectrum, which covers more extensive minor fixes.
Moderate Fixes - Moderate foundation strengthening projects generally cost between $1,000 and $3,500. These include larger crack repairs or localized underpinning, which local contractors often handle within this range. Larger, more complex jobs can occasionally reach $4,500 or more.
Major Repairs - Larger, more involved foundation stabilization or underpinning projects tend to cost $4,000 to $8,000 in the Frederick area. Many projects in this category are within this range, though particularly extensive work can push costs higher, sometimes exceeding $10,000.
Full Foundation Replacement - Complete foundation replacement projects are usually in the $15,000 to $30,000 range, depending on the size and complexity of the structure. While some larger or more complex projects can go beyond $30,000, most fall within this typical range handled by local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s of foundation issues that may need strengthening? Common indicators include noticeable c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ping surfaces, doors and windows that stick or don't close properly, and gaps around trim or fixtures.
How can foundation strengthening services benefit my home? These services can help stabilize your home's structure, prevent further damage, and improve overall safety and durability.
What types of foundation problems can local contractors address? They can handle issues such as settling, shifting, cracks, and bowing walls, providing solutions tailored to the specific condition of your foundation.
Is foundation strengthening suitable for all types of foundations? Most common foundation types, including concrete slabs and crawl spaces, can benefit from strengthening techniques provided by experienced local service providers.
How do local contractors determine the best approach for foundation strengthening? They assess the foundation's condition through visual inspections and structural evaluations to recommend appropriate stabilization methods.
